Indy IV Starts Shooting + Video Update from Shia LaBeouf

June 19, 2007
Source: Official Website
by Alex Billington

An update on the official Indiana Jones website announced that the first official day of filming for Indiana Jones IV started yesterday, June 18th. This film is leading up to a huge opening next May and that means everyone will be following every last step it takes to its final opening. Everyone knows by now that Shia LaBeouf has been cast as the lead in the film, and although we just spoke with him this past weekend regarding Transformers, he didn't say anything more than one small line about his involvement in the film. However he did provide an update from the Indy IV set via video which you can catch below.

Joining the cast is newcomer Shia LaBeouf, whose perspective on Indiana Jones is a bit unique among his fellow cast members: When Shia grew up, Indy was already a legend. We recently caught up with LaBeouf before cameras rolled, and he shared his thoughts about joining the Indy adventure.
